President Donald Trump made waves again Tuesday during his visit to the Ford F-150 plant in Dearborn, Michigan — and this time, it wasn’t just about cars or the economy. A brief but fiery moment captured on video shows Trump responding directly — and bluntly — to a heckler in the crowd, flipping the middle finger and audibly saying “f*ck you.”

The former president was in town for a scheduled speech at the Detroit Economic Club, but made a stop at the Ford plant, where things got heated. A person in the crowd shouted a slur aimed at Trump, reportedly accusing him of being a “pedophile protector,” a reference that appeared to link Trump to disgraced financier Jeffrey Epstein. Trump, known for never shying away from confrontation, turned, made eye contact, and delivered a one-finger salute — punctuated with a very clear two-word response.

Entertainment outlet TMZ was first to report the outburst, sharing the video that immediately spread across social media like wildfire.

White House Communications Director Steven Cheung didn’t mince words in defending the president’s reaction. “A lunatic was wildly screaming expletives in a complete fit of rage, and the President gave an appropriate and unambiguous response,” Cheung said, shutting down any criticism before it could take hold.

The crowd inside the plant didn’t seem rattled. In fact, Trump was swarmed by Ford workers eager to shake hands, snap selfies, and cheer him on — a show of support that undercut any attempts to paint the visit as a PR disaster.

Later in the day, Trump sat down for an interview with CBS Evening News anchor Tony Dokoupil. While the network is expected to air the full interview soon, one of the key highlights came when Trump took aim at Biden’s aggressive push for electric vehicles.

“I want electric, and I want gasoline, and I want hybrids — I want everything,” Trump said. “But you were going to be forced, under the mandate, to buy an electric car in a very short period of time. I didn’t want that, and I ended that.”
